Teacher Pay Raises, Justice Reform & Cigarette Taxes

This Week in Oklahoma Politics, KOSU's Michael Cross talks with ACLU Oklahoma Executive Director Ryan Kiesel and Republican Political Consultant Neva Hill about the upcoming legislative session including any possible predictions, a proposal to give $10,000 raises to teachers and an initiative to put criminal justice reform on the ballot this November.

The trio also discusses a call by the Health Commissioner to increase taxes on cigarettes by $1.50, gay rights advocates raise concerns about bills in the coming session and Senator Lankford joins the call to remove President Andrew Jackson from the $20 bill and replace him with a woman.
